^_^
(Klõpsake kopeerimiseks)
SHA256 (turvaline räsi algoritm 256-bitine) on krüptograafiline räsifunktsioon, mille on välja töötanud USA Riikliku Julgeoleku Agentuur (NSA) ja mis avaldati 2001. aastal föderaalse teabe töötlemise standardi (FIPS) pubi 180–4. See on osa Algoritmide perekonnast, mis hõlmab ka SHA-224, SHA-384, SHA-512, SHA-512/224 ja SHA-512/256. SHA256 kasutatakse kõige laialdasemalt erinevates turvaprotokollides ja rakendustes, sealhulgas TLS/SSL, SSH, PGP, S/MIME ja IPSEC.
Funktsioon SHA256 aktsepteerib suvalise pikkuse sisendandmeid ja genereerib 256-bitise (32-baidise) räsi, mida tuntakse ka kui sõnumi kokkuvõtet. Sellel räsil on fikseeritud suurus, mis muudab selle mugavaks ladustamiseks ja võrdluseks. SHA256 oluline omadus on selle determinism: arvestades samu sisendandmeid, genereerib algoritm alati sama räsi. See on oluline, et tagada andmete terviklikkus.
SHA256 -l on ka kokkupõrketakistus, mis tähendab, et on äärmiselt keeruline leida kahte erinevat sisestussõnumit, mis genereerivad sama räsi. Lisaks on see ühesuunaline: algse sõnumi arvutamine on praktiliselt võimatu, arvestades ainult selle räsi. Need omadused muudavad SHA256 sobivaks andmete terviklikkuse kinnitamiseks, digitaalallkirjadeks ja paroolide salvestamiseks.
Vaatamata oma tugevusele pole SHA256 siiski täiesti haavamatu. Arvutusvõimsuse aja ja edusammudega saab teoreetiline pragunemine võimalikuks, ehkki praktikas nõuab see tohutuid ressursse. Seetõttu saab maksimaalset turvalisust vajavate rakenduste jaoks kasutada moodsamaid ja võimsamaid räsifunktsioone, näiteks SHA-3.
In conclusion, SHA256 is a widely used and reliable cryptographic hash function that plays a vital role in security in various areas of information technology. Selle deterministlikud, kokkupõrkekindlad ja ühesuunalised omadused muudavad selle hädavajalikuks vahendiks andmete terviklikkuse kontrollimiseks, digitaalallkirjade loomiseks ja paroolide salvestamiseks.